Frequently Asked Questions For High-Grip Shoes
High-grip shoes are designed with specialized outsoles that provide enhanced traction on various surfaces. They are ideal for activities that require stability and control, such as running, hiking, or sports.
High-grip shoes often feature rubber outsoles with unique tread patterns for optimal traction. The uppers may be made from breathable mesh or synthetic materials to ensure comfort and durability during physical activities.
Yes, many high-grip shoes are designed to perform well in wet conditions, thanks to their rubber outsoles that provide better traction on slippery surfaces. However, it's important to check the specific features of each shoe to ensure they meet your needs.
High-grip shoes should fit snugly without being overly tight. Ensure there is enough room in the toe box for your toes to move comfortably, and that your heel is secure without slipping out during movement.
While high-grip shoes are primarily designed for athletic activities, many styles are versatile enough for everyday wear. Their comfort and support make them suitable for casual outings or light walking.
High-grip shoes are ideal for a variety of activities, including trail running, hiking, climbing, and sports that require quick lateral movements. Their traction helps maintain stability and control during dynamic movements.
Yes, high-grip shoes come in a variety of styles, including low-top, mid-top, and high-top designs. This variety allows you to choose a style that best suits your personal preference and the specific activities you plan to engage in.
To clean high-grip shoes, remove any dirt or debris with a soft brush or cloth. For deeper cleaning, use mild soap and water, avoiding harsh chemicals that could damage the materials. Allow them to air dry away from direct heat.
High-grip shoes are specifically engineered for superior traction and stability, often featuring specialized outsoles and tread patterns. Regular athletic shoes may prioritize cushioning and comfort over grip, making them less suitable for demanding terrains.
High-grip shoes have evolved over the years, with advancements in technology and materials enhancing their performance. While exact dates vary, their popularity surged in the late 20th century as outdoor and athletic activities gained traction.
Many high-grip shoes are designed to be lightweight, allowing for ease of movement during activities. However, the weight can vary depending on the materials used and the specific design of the shoe.
High-grip shoes often feature built-in arch support to enhance comfort and stability during physical activities. It's important to check the specific model for its arch support features, as they can vary between styles.
While high-grip shoes are primarily designed for off-road and uneven surfaces, they can be worn on pavement. However, if you primarily run on roads, consider shoes specifically designed for road running for optimal comfort and performance.
Many high-grip shoes incorporate breathable materials in their construction, allowing for airflow and moisture management. This feature helps keep your feet cool and comfortable during intense activities.
